Question - Serebin Company applied FIFO to its inventory and got the following results for its ending inventory.

Cameras

113

units at a cost per unit of

$66

DVD players

152

units at a cost per unit of

$78

iPods

125

units at a cost per unit of

$85

The cost of purchasing units at year-end was cameras $76, DVD players $57, and iPods $75.

Determine the amount of ending inventory at lower-of-cost-or-market.
